Meaning of "pull strings"
Pull strings: Refers to using one's influence, connections, or power to secretly control or manipulate a situation, typically for personal gain or to achieve a specific outcome. It implies orchestrating events behind the scenes

- To manipulate a situation, especially by asking favours of others; to use one's influence with others to attain a desired goal.
- (intransitive, idiomatic, often with “the” or a possessive adjective (such as “his”) before “strings”, pull one's strings) To control a person, organization, or situation by operating behind the scenes, as a puppeteer controls a marionette.
